Alberta Hunter Blues singer Alberta Hunter out of retirement at age 82. performs ""My Castle's Rockin, and ""You've Got to Reap Just What You Sow"" Alberta Hunter (April 1, 1895 ? October 17, 1984) was an American blues singer, songwriter, and nurse. Her career had started back in the early 1920s, and from there on, she became a successful jazz and blues recording artist, being critically acclaimed to the ranks of Ethel Waters and Bessie Smith. In the 1950s, she retired from performing and entered the medical field, only to successfully resume her singing career in her 80s.
